NEET Eligibility for Indian Students

The NEET Test is compulsory for Indian students who want to study MBBS in Bangladesh. If Indian candidates want to make a career in India after completing their medicine degree from abroad must have NEET-UG clearance in accordance with the guidelines provided by the National Medical Commission (NMC).

Although to get admissions in Dhaka Medical College, you don’t really need a very high NEET score, it is mandatory that you clear NEET if you plan on licensing or returning to India after MBBS from Bangladesh.

 


Academic Eligibility Criteria

Indian students who want to take admission at Dhaka Medical College for the MBBS in Bangladesh need to meet the following criteria.

  • 10+2 (Class 12) with Physics, Chemistry and Biology as three of the main subjects.
     
  • The same for general students would be 50% total marks in PCB.
     
  • 40% aggregate for SC/ST/OBC candidates
     
  • You must turn 17 by December 31 in the year of admission
     
  • NEET eligibility as per NMC guidelines

Recognition and practice in India post MBBS

The MBBS degree awarded by Dhaka Medical College is an international medical qualification listed in the World Directory of Medical Schools and approved by the WHO. Indian students after MBBS in Bangladesh need to:

  • Return to India
     
  • Clear NEXT (National Exit Test)
     
  • Enrol in the National Medical Commission
     

Registration enables them to practice medicine in India or undertake postgraduate medical education.
